BAY GARDENS AWARDS TOP PERFORMING STUDENTS WITH SCHOLARSHIPS

285

Each year Bay Gardens Resorts invites the primary school children of its staff to apply for an exclusive scholarship awarded by the hotel chain. The top Common Entrance Exam scorer, based on all applications, is then rewarded at a presentation ceremony hosted by Bay Gardens’ Executive Director, Sanovnik Destang and General Managers, Mrs Berthia Parle, (Bay Gardens Beach Resort and Spa) and Ms Waltrude Patrick (Bay Gardens Hotel and Inn).

Ashlyn Theodore and Gabriellea James are proud recipients of 2015 scholarships from Bay Gardens Beach Resorts.

On Wednesday, September 9th Bay Gardens Resorts happily awarded Ashlyn Theodore, daughter of Reservations Manager Ms. Anice O’Neil, and Gabriellea James, daughter of Krishnal James, Front Desk Receptionist, with the 2015 scholarships. Ashlyn scored a resounding 92% placing 30th on the island.

“I’m delighted that we are able to reward some of St. Lucia’s youth for their hard work and dedication to success. Both Ashlyn and Gabriellea have shown true commitment to their future and so we are happy to help support their continued accomplishments,” said Mr. Destang.

Ceremony guests included proud parents of the recipients. Also present was Bay Gardens’ former scholarship winner Gibea Edward who worked hard and maintained an average of 70% and above in order to retain her scholarship.

“Gibea Edward has truly made her teachers from The St. Joseph’s Convent, her extended family and most of all, me, ecstatic on her performance. We are extremely proud of her success and hope she continues to excel,” said Ms. Joseph, Gibea’s mother, adding: “and to my Bay Gardens family I say thank you for the assistance; it is greatly appreciated.”

Ashlyn is now attending The St. Joseph’s Convent Secondary School while Gabriellea is at Leon Hess Secondary School. The staff and management team of Bay Gardens Resorts would like to wish them good luck on their continued success.
